Conversion of UTM Coordinates to Spherical Coordinates
0. Syntax:[long,lonm,lons,latg,latm,lats,Direction] = UTMIP(instruccion)
1. With this little routine, you can get the transformation or the conversion of UTM coordinates to spherical coordinates, you can choose different ellipsoids to execute the conversion.
2. Inputs:
x, y, utm zone, and hemisphere.
3. Outputs:
Latitude, Longitude and the reference of the Longitude.
4. Notes:
It's only necessary to run the function.
I designed the window in order to display in a screen of 1024 x 768.
This is the "inverse problem" of Spherical coordinates to UTM coordinates. You can also see the routine:
Conversion of Spherical Coordinates to UTM Coordinates, on Matlab Central -File Exchange, ID File: 8043.
